Abstract
The utility model relates to the technical field of nursing pads and discloses a medical deodorizing nursing pad which comprises an active carbon soft board and a protective soft board, wherein an installation cavity is formed in the lower end of the active carbon soft board, and the middle parts of the outer walls of the protective soft boards are fixedly connected with magic tape hook surfaces. According to the utility model, through the design that the active carbon soft board is in direct contact with the skin, peculiar smell can be effectively absorbed and neutralized, so that a patient can feel comfortable to a certain extent, in addition, the absorbent cotton arranged in the nursing pad can be replaced, so that the wound exposure and infection risk caused by frequent replacement of the nursing pad are reduced, especially in a hospital environment with more bacteria and pathogens, the absorbent cotton which is replaced in time can maintain the dryness and comfort of the skin of the patient, discomfort caused by long-time contact with the moist environment is avoided, and peculiar smell generated by decomposition of protein and organic matters after blood contacts with air can be effectively controlled.

Background
The medical nursing pad is a sanitary article specially designed for medical environment and personal care of patients. They are commonly used to absorb and isolate body fluids, such as urine, blood, sweat, etc., to keep the patient's skin dry, clean, and reduce the care burden on caregivers.
Conventional nursing pads, once saturated or contaminated, require an overall replacement, which not only increases the frequency of replacement, but may also result in more frequent exposure of the wound to environments that may contain bacteria and pathogens, increasing the risk of infection, and may lack a design in terms of neutralizing off-flavors, which may lead to discomfort for the patient during use, and in addition, may allow for replacement of the nursing pad when the pad is full, which may lead to prolonged exposure of the patient's skin to a moist environment, causing discomfort and possible skin problems.

Further, the middle parts of the outer walls of the active carbon soft plates are fixedly connected with magic tape surface, and the hook surface of the magic tape is tightly attached to the magic tape surface;
Through above-mentioned technical scheme, the design of magic subsides allows a plurality of used repeatedly, even can still keep good viscidity after laminating many times and tearing apart, this helps prolonging the life of nursing pad.
Further, an absorption layer is arranged at the lower end of the inner wall of the active carbon soft plate, and a diversion layer is arranged at the upper end of the inner wall of the active carbon soft plate;
Through the technical scheme, the diversion layer is generally formed by the non-woven material, the absorption layer is generally formed by the composite material formed by mixing fluff pulp fibers and super absorbent resin particles and then coating the mixture on dust-free paper or a thin non-woven material, and the active carbon soft board has strong adsorption performance, can effectively neutralize peculiar smell, keeps the surface contacted with skin soft and comfortable, and improves the use experience of patients.
Further, absorbent cotton is arranged in the installation cavity, a plurality of fixing grooves are formed in two sides of the inner wall of the installation cavity, and rubber blocks are fixedly connected to the inner walls of the fixing grooves;
Through above-mentioned technical scheme, fix at the installation intracavity wall through the fixed slot through the rubber piece, effectively prevent that the absorbent cotton from taking place to shift when patient's activity or removal, ensure that the absorbent cotton keeps in the best absorption position.
Further, the corners of the outer walls of the two sides of the activated carbon soft board are fixedly connected with ventilation adhesive tapes;
through the technical scheme, the design of the breathable adhesive tape allows ventilation, is beneficial to maintaining the ventilation around the skin, and reduces the accumulation of moisture and heat, so that the risk of skin moisture and pressure sores is reduced.
